Piper PA-30 N7722Y
17 July 1987 · Grandforks, North Dakota, United States · No injuries
Summary
On 17 July 1987 at about 15:00 local time, a Piper PA-30 registered N7722Y, operated by LEE Schumacher, was involved in an accident near Grandforks, North Dakota, United States. One person was on board and nobody was injured. The aircraft was substantially damaged. No probable cause statement is available for this record.

Read the full NTSB narrative
THE COMMERCIAL PLT WAS FLYING CROSS COUNTRY ON A PERSONAL FLIGHT. AFTER TAKEOFF DURING GEAR RETRACTION, A LOUD NOISE WAS HEARD IN THE COCKPIT. UPON REACHING THE FIRST DESTINATION, THE PLT ATTEMPTED GEAR DOWN BUT GEAR DID NOT EXTEND. MANUAL EXTENSION WAS ATTEMPTED BUT TO NO AVAIL. THE PLT RETURNED TO HOME AIRPORT AND MADE A GEAR UP LANDING. POST ACCIDENT INVESTIGATION REVEALED EVIDENCE OF NOSE GEAR CENTERING MECHANISM DISLODGED AND BINDING.
